Throughout these difficult years, the Salesians have remained committed to supporting Ukrainian children and young people.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><em>&#8220;It is very important for us to continue supporting children and young people. We actively seek them out, even in occupied areas, and strive to maintain contact with them. Most importantly, we do everything possible to ensure they can continue their education,&#8221;<\/em> say the Salesians working in Ukraine.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The impact on&nbsp;<strong>education<\/strong>&nbsp;has been devastating. Over&nbsp;<strong>4,000 schools<\/strong>\u2014accounting for&nbsp;<strong>13% of the country\u2019s educational infrastructure<\/strong>\u2014have been damaged or completely destroyed.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">As Ukraine enters its&nbsp;<strong>fourth year of war<\/strong>, the nation faces&nbsp;<strong>immense uncertainty<\/strong>, with discussions of a possible peace.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><em>&#8220;We hope for a just and lasting peace. Luis Manuel Moral, head of the Salesian Mission Office in Madrid, &#8220;Misiones Salesianas.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>Salesian Support for Ukraine<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>The Salesian Mission Office in Madrid is just\u00a0<strong>one of many Salesian organizations<\/strong>\u00a0directly involved in supporting\u00a0<strong>Ukraine\u2019s war-affected population<\/strong>. The impact has been significant even focusing only on\u00a0Misiones Salesianas\u00a0and their work in the past year alone. Their projects include:<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Mariapoli House<\/strong>\u00a0\u2013 A shelter that has hosted nearly 1,000 displaced people.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Winter Survival Program<\/strong>\u00a0\u2013 Ensuring that schools remain safe spaces where children can continue their education despite Ukraine\u2019s harsh winters.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Support for Orphaned Minors<\/strong>\u00a0\u2013 At Pokrova in Lviv, 67 children receive psychosocial care to help them cope with trauma.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Bunker Construction<\/strong>\u00a0\u2013 The Pokrova parish bunker provides psychological and spiritual assistance to over 230 people.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Mobile Schools in Vynnyky and Zhytomyr<\/strong>\u00a0\u2013 Created with the support of the Real Madrid Foundation and the European Union, these schools provide 150 children with a place to play, receive educational support, and access psychosocial care.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><strong>A Life on Pause<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><em>&#8220;Our lives were shattered three years ago\u2014broken by the sound of cannons and the whistle of missiles. Life itself has been put on hold,&#8221;<\/em>&nbsp;shares one Salesian.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">For three years, no one in Ukraine has been safe. Two-thirds of children have barely been able to attend school. The scale of displacement and destruction is unprecedented in Europe since World War II.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Yet, despite this devastation, the Salesians of Don Bosco\u2014together with members of the Salesian Family, dedicated laypeople, and people of goodwill\u2014continue their mission of hope. Whether in Ukraine or in neighboring countries, they work tirelessly to assist displaced people and refugees, striving to restore a sense of normalcy\u2014especially for the children and young people who need it most.<\/p>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>(ANS \u2013 Kyiv)\u00a0\u2013 Monday, February 24, 2025, marked three years since the start of the war in Ukraine, a conflict that has left more than 6.5 million people as refugees, over 3.5 million displaced, and more than 14.6 million in need of humanitarian aid.
